Morris Plains, NJ, has a population of about 5,500 residents. The borough is located in Morris County. The town was incorporated into New Jersey in 1926 and is named after Lewis Morris, the colonial governor of New Jersey.
Morris Plains is a member of the Parsippany-Troy Hills Township Schools. Students living in the town attend Parsippany Hills High School. The Stickley Museum at Craftsman Farms is a great option for a fun day of learning. This year-round attraction provides guided tours through an early 20th century estate constructed by craftsman Gustav Stickley. Stickley is perhaps best known for being the founder of the Craftsman furniture movement, which focuses on simple designs made of natural supplies. Originally built in 1911, the home is a prime example of the Arts and Crafts movement. Stickley's utopian idealism is evident in the construction of the home.
If you're looking for a bit of nature, visit the Helen C. Fenske Visitor Center. The area has several walking trails for explorers and students alike. The trails wind through dozens of acres of swampland. Several plaques and exhibits line the trails, and can teach you more about the area. You can observe the local flora and fauna in the park and in the fields surrounding the trails.
